    ilovepugs wrote: »
    A while ago on here, it was mentioned how to make your own cotton labels.Now i do have all i need, twill ribbon, transfer paper etc.Now for the life of me, i cant get my name to print properly on the ribbon.It appears back to front.I have tried reversing it on my pc but nothing works.

    Can any body help me with this please.

    Many Thanks.

    have you mirrored it from within the software or did you go into your printer preferences, you may have to do it in the later there is usually a properties box or advanced setting when you go to print.

    just put paper through first to check its worked so as not to waste your ribbon

    ilovepugs wrote: »
    Hi, yeah ive tried both, cant find how to do it in word, and cant find mirror image on my printer.

    When you go into your print options there should be a button called advanced. If you go into that there should then be a button that says printing preferences and then page layout and mirror tick box should be in there. x
